Description

The National Security Customer Group of SAIC is seeking a Telecommunications Technician to support an IT Service Management effort for USTRANSCOM located at Scott Air Force Base (AFB) in Illinois.

The USTC Managed Information Technology Services (MITS) contract is intended to provide strategic, technical, and program management guidance and support services to facilitate the operations and modernization of the combatant command’s infrastructure, systems, and applications.

This support will be provided to the USTC Command, Control, Communications & Cyber Systems Directorate (TCJ6).

The successful Voice and Mobility candidate will shall perform voice service administration tasks, including user / group administration, security permissions, group policies, device configuration, resource-monitoring, and ensuring that system architecture components work together seamlessly.

Responsibilities

Maintains several thousand user local circuit, telephones, cellular, and personal electronic device records. This includes activate, suspend, change services and trouble shoot issues with personal electronic devices.

Provide support for USTRANSCOM Portable Electronic Device (PED) program for unclassified devices.

Install, modify, and remove network infrastructure and telecommunication services (e.g., fiber and copper cabling, termination points, programming).

Provides technical support, installation, maintenance, and administration on voice communications, including VoIP, satellite and the integration of voice technology to support the telephony requirements.

Performs a variety of electronic and technical assignments using experience in voice communications hardware and configuration, troubleshooting, user support, performance management, security, and optimization of voice networks.

Coordinates move, add, change, and disconnect activities, executes system upgrades as required, performs preventative maintenance, installs cabling and repairs.

Undertakes telecommunications systems upgrades and answers queries related to system controls and maintenance of the system in general.

Diagnoses equipment malfunctions.

Maintains and repairs telecommunications systems and equipment according to manufacturer recommendations and specifications.

Reports and monitors service order changes.

This position is for Monday through Friday, normal business hours. However, employee may be required to provide after-hours and weekend support during planned or emergency events.
